Sewer line pipelines can endure deterioration as well as logging which leads them to burst open. Allow's take into consideration several of the root causes of sewer line damages.

Blocked pipelines


The sewer system can not handle material that will not conveniently deteriorate. Flushing points Iike nylon and paper towels away over time can lead to your sewer line being clogged. Oil and oil can also block your sewer line which is why they ought to be discarded in a container as opposed to down the tubes.

Cracked Pipes


Stress from the surroundings can create drain line pipelines to break. Tree roots can wrap around sewer lines and also damage and even break the pipes resulting in leakage. Drain lines in older residences are extra susceptible to this sort of damage.

Corroded Piping


Calcium and magnesium accumulate with time can make sewage pipes wear away. The rust if left unattended to can cause cracks and also leakages in the long run.

Sewer Line Fixing or Substitute


Depending on the level of damage your drain line might call for repair work or replacement of some components that are not breaking down to the same level. A drain line analysis must be made with a drainage cam to figure out the extent of the damages. For minor damage, pipeline lining is an exceptional repair work option; cost-effective and also non-time consuming. Trenchless sewer line fixing is also an alternative. For even more serious problems, the traditional technique of excavating as well as excavation could be needed to alter the whole sewer line. This is an intrusive method that is both pricey and also lengthy. To prevent drain line damages from dragging and taking place in long enough prior to being discovered, have sewage system line inspections performed each year and also make sure that just materials that will degrade are flushed away. Proper use your sewer system will certainly expand its lifespan. Eliminate trees that are triggering damages or likely to trigger damage to your drain line from the facilities.

Sewer Line Repair and Replacement


Generally speaking, all types of pipes are vulnerable to breakage due to extreme pressure, be it inner (water) or outer (ground). However, one of the worst pipe malfunctions one can experience is that of a damaged sewer pipe. Cracked sewer pipes are not only costly to repair but they can present serious health hazards. When a sewer line fails, a repair is the first line of defense. When repair is not a viable option, we turn to sewer line replacement.


Common Causes of Sewer Line Damage


  • Poor maintenance


  • Regular ground freezes/thaws


  • Wear and tear due to aging


  • Backup from a city’s sewer line


  • Infiltration of tree roots on sewer pipe holes and joints


  • Poor sewer pipe layout, design and/or installation


  • A buildup of debris, grease, hair, oil, sludge, toilet paper, other materials


  • Earth movement, such as earthquakes or nearby heavy construction, etc.


  • Signs of a Broken Sewer Pipe


  • Gurgling sounds coming from your toilet


  • Receded water in your toilet


  • Sewage backup in your toilet and/or tub


  • Slow draining bathtub or failure to drain


  • Noticeably greener grass near your sewage pipe


  • Your yard is flooded with water


  • Sewer odor in your yard, basement, or another area
